3.6.2 Two containment air locks shall be OPERABLE

A

APPLICABILITY: MODES 1, 2, 3, and 4
ACTIONS
- NOTES -
1. Entry and exit is permissible to perform repairs on the affected air lock components.
2. Separate Condition entry is allowed for each air lock.
3. Enter applicable Conditions and Required Actions of LCO 3.6.1, “Containment,” when air
lock leakage results in exceeding the overall containment leakage rate acceptance criteria.

A. One or more air lock with one door inop, verify the OPERABLE door is closed within 1 hour, Lock OPERABLE door within 24 hours. Verify OPERABLE door is locked 1x/31 days (Can be admin means if in high rad area)
(NOTE: Entry and exit is permissible for 7 days under administrative controls if both air locks are inoperable.)
B. One or more air lock with interlock broken, verify an OPERABLE door is closed within 1 hour, Lock an OPERABLE door within 24 hours and verify OPERABLE door locked 1x/31days (Can be admin means if in high rad area)
(NOTE: Entry and exit of containment is permissible under the control of a dedicated individual.)
C. One or more air lock inop for reasons other than A or B, IMMEDIATELY initiate action to evaluate overall containment leakage AND verify a door is closed in the affected air lock within 1 hour AND restore air lock to OPERABLE status within 24 hours.
D. Required action and completion time not met, MODE 3 in 6 hours and MODE 5 in 36 hours.

3.6.3 Each containment isolation valve shall be OPERABLE (except CIVs associated with closed systems and for vacuum relief valves)

A

APPLICABILITY: MODES 1, 2, 3, and 4

ACTIONS
- NOTES -
1. Penetration flow path(s) may be unisolated intermittently under administrative controls.
2. Separate Condition entry is allowed for each penetration flow path.
3. Enter applicable Conditions and Required Actions for systems made inoperable by
containment isolation valves.
4. Enter applicable Conditions and Required Actions of LCO 3.6.1, “Containment,” when
isolation valve leakage results in exceeding the overall containment leakage rate
acceptance criteria.
A. One or more penetrations with one CIV INOP
A.1 Isolate flow path with a manual/check valve, closed automatic (deactivated) valve ,or blind flange within 4 hours AND
A.2 Verify the penetration isolated 1x/31 days if outside containment and prior to going into MODE 4 from 5 if not done within the last 92 days for valves inside containment (may be administrative for high rad)
B. One or more penetrations with 2 CIVs INOP
B.1 Isolate the flow path with at least one closed (deactivated) automatic valve, manual valve or blind flange within 1 hour
C. Required actions not met BE in MODE 3 within 6 hours and MODE 5 within 36 hours.

3.6.4 Containment Pressure

A

Maintained ≥ -0.2 psig and ≤ +1.0 psig

APPLICABILITY: MODES 1, 2, 3 and 4….MODES 5 and 6 without an open flow path ≥ 6 inches diameter (high pressure limit not applicable in MODES 5 and 6)

ACTIONS
A. Not within limits, restore within 1 hour
B. Action and completion time of A not met (MODES 1-4), be in MODE 3 within 6 hours and MODE 5 within 36 hours
C. Action and completion time of A not met (MODES 5-6), OPEN a containment air flow path ≥ 6 inches diameter within 8 hours.

3.6.5 Containment Air Temp

A

Maintained ≤ 120°F

APPLICABILITY: MODES 1, 2, 3 and 4….MODES 5 and 6 with both containment equipment hatches and both containment air locks closed

ACTIONS
A. Not within limits, restore within 8 hours
B. Action and completion time of A not met (MODES 1-4), be in MODE 3 within 6 hours and MODE 5 within 36 hours
C. Action and completion time of A not met (MODES 5-6), OPEN containment equipment hatch or air lock within 8 hours.

3.6.6 Passive Containment Cooling System (PCS)

A

OPERABLE with Water temp ≥ 40°F and ≤ 120°F, Volume of 756,700 gallons.
APPLICABILITY: MODES 1, 2, 3, and 4…MODES 5 and 6 with decay heat > 7 MWt

ACTIONS
A. One PCS flow path INOP, restore within 7 days
B. Two PCS flow paths INOP, restore with 72 hours
C. One or more water storage tank parameters not within limits, restore within 8 hours
D. LCO not met for other reasons, or completion time of actions A/B/C not met, be in MODE 3 within 6 hours and MODE 5 within 84 hours.
E. LCO not met for other reasons, or completion time of actions A/B/C not met (MODES 5), IMMEDIATELY initiate action to establish pressurizer level ≥ 20% with RCS intact and IMMEDIATELY suspend positive reactivity additions.
F. LCO not met for other reasons, or completion time of actions A/B/C not met (MODES 6), IMMEDIATELY initiate action to establish water level ≥ 23ft above the flange and IMMEDIATELY suspend positive reactivity additions

3.6.7 Containment Penetrations

A

The containment penetrations shall be in the following status:
a. The equipment hatches closed and held in place by four bolts or, if open, can be closed prior to steaming into the containment.
b. One door in each air lock closed or, if open, can be closed prior to steaming into the containment.
c. The containment spare penetrations, if open, can be closed prior to steaming into the containment.
d. Each penetration providing direct access from the containment atmosphere to the outside atmosphere, if open, can be closed by a
manual or automatic isolation valve, blind flange, or equivalent prior to steaming into the containment.

APPLICABILITY: MODES 5 and 6

ACTIONS
A. 1 or more penetration not in required status, restore within 1 hour
B. Required action/completion time of A not met or LCO not met for reasons other than A
B.1.1 If in MODE 5, IMMEDIATELY initiate action to establish ≥ 20% pressurizer level with the RCS intact OR
B.1.2 If in MODE 6, IMMEDIATELY initiate action to establish cavity level ≥23 feet above flange
AND
B.2 IMMEDIATELY suspended positive reactivity additions.

3.6.8 pH Adjustment

A

pH adjustment baskets shall contain ≥ 26,460 lbs of trisodium phosphate (TSP).

APPLICABILITY: MODES 1 - 4

ACTIONS
A. Weight not within limit, restore within 72 hours.
B. Action A not met, BE in MODE 3 within 6 hours and MODE 5 within 84 hours

3.6.9 Vacuum Relief Valves

A

Two Vacuum relief check valves and two vacuum relief isolation valves shall be OPERABLE AND
Containment inside to outside differential temp shall be ≤ 90°F.

APPPLICABILITY: MODES 1 - 4….and 5&6 without an open air flow path ≥ 6 inches in diameter

  • NOTE -
    Vacuum relief valve OPERABILITY for closing is only required in MODES 1, 2, 3, and 4.
    ————————————————————————————————–
    ACTIONS
    A. One vacuum relief check valve INOP for opening, restore within 72 hours
    B. One vacuum isolation valve INOP for opening, restore within 72 hours.
    C. One or more vacuum relief check valves INOP for closing or One or more vacuum isolation valves INOP for closing, restore within 7 days.
    D. One or more vacuum relief check valve AND isolation valve INOP for closing, RESTORE both vacuum relief check valves OR both vacuum relief isolation valves within 1 hour
    E. Containment inside to outside temp > 90°F, Restore to within limit OR reduce containment average temp ≤ 80°F within 8 hours.
    F. Required action and completion time of A/B/C/D/E not met in MODES 1-4 OR 2 vacuum relief check or isolation valves INOP for OPENING in MODES 1-4, Be in MODE 3 within 6 hours and MODE 5 within 36 hours.
    G. Required action and completion time of A/B/C/D/E not met in MODE 5 or 6 OR 2 vacuum relief check or isolation valves INOP for OPENING in MODE 5 or 6, OPEN containment air flow path ≥ 6 inches in diameter within 8 hours
